Jessy Li is an Associate Professor in the Department of Linguistics at the University of Texas at Austin. She received her Ph.D. in Computer and Information Science from the University of Pennsylvania.
Prof. Li's research interests are in computational linguistics and natural language processing. In particular, her research focuses on computational models for discourse processing and pragmatic reasoning, fine-grained evaluation of language models, as well as natural language and code generation. She is a recipient of an NSF CAREER Award, ACL and EMNLP Outstanding Paper Awards, an ACM SIGSOFT Distinguished Paper Award, among other honors.
Prof. Li is on the leadership team of the NSF-Simons CosmicAI Institute, and served as the Secretary of the Nations of the Americas Chapter of the Association for Computational Linguistics (NAACL, 2024-2025).
